  • Encoding and processing into web-friendly formats

    13 avril 2011, par

    MediaSPIP automatically converts uploaded files to internet-compatible formats.
    Video files are encoded in MP4, Ogv and WebM (supported by HTML5) and MP4 (supported by Flash).
    Audio files are encoded in MP3 and Ogg (supported by HTML5) and MP3 (supported by Flash).
    Where possible, text is analyzed in order to retrieve the data needed for search engine detection, and then exported as a series of image files.

  • Emballe médias : à quoi cela sert ?

    4 février 2011, par

    Ce plugin vise à gérer des sites de mise en ligne de documents de tous types.
    Il crée des "médias", à savoir : un "média" est un article au sens SPIP créé automatiquement lors du téléversement d’un document qu’il soit audio, vidéo, image ou textuel ; un seul document ne peut être lié à un article dit "média" ;

  • ffmpeg capture video and audio produced corrupt output

    18 décembre 2020, par wheelie tips

    I have two separate FFmpeg commands that each works well on its own, one for capturing video and the other for capturing audio from the same device ; the captured audio is :

    


    ffmpeg -f alsa -thread_queue_size 16384 -i hw:CARD=C4K,DEV=0 -acodec aac /home/pi/Videos/temp.wav


    


    and the captured video is :

    


    ffmpeg -y -nostdin -f v4l2 -threads auto -input_format yuyv422 -fflags +genpts -flags +global_header -thread_queue_size 16384 -i /dev/video0 -s 1280x720 -r 25 -vcodec h264_v4l2m2m -num_output_buffers 32 -num_capture_buffers 16 -keyint_min 25 -force_key_frames "expr:gte(t,n_forced*1)" -g 50 -b:v 6M -pix_fmt nv12 -f mpegts -muxdelay 0 -muxpreload 0 -movflags +faststart /home/pi/Videos/output.mp4


    


    I’ve tried to combine the two into one call to produce one video file with the audio channel, but whatever I’ve been attempting, the results output were messed up ; obviously, I’m missing something, for example, my latest attempt prodused a frozen image video with the audio channel :

    


    ffmpeg -y -nostdin -f v4l2 -threads auto -input_format yuyv422 -fflags +genpts -flags +global_header -thread_queue_size 16384 -i /dev/video0 -f alsa -thread_queue_size 16384 -i hw:CARD=C4K,DEV=0 -acodec aac -s 1280x720 -r 25 -vcodec h264_v4l2m2m -num_output_buffers 32 -num_capture_buffers 16 -keyint_min 25 -force_key_frames "expr:gte(t,n_forced*1)" -g 50 -b:v 6M -b:a 128K -pix_fmt nv12 -f mpegts -muxdelay 0 -muxpreload 0 -movflags +faststart /home/pi/Videos/output.mp4 -loglevel debug


    


    the full output of the above command :

  • writeImages and renaming the images using PHP

    3 mai 2015, par Kiran Kumar Dash

    I am working on a multimedia project. So, I am having a case where I am producing a sequence of images from a string input using he code below :

    <?php

       /*** a new Imagick object ***/
       $aniGif = new Imagick();

       /*** set the image format to gif ***/
       $aniGif->setFormat( "gif" );

       /*** a new ImagickPixel object for the colors ***/
       $color = new ImagickPixel( "white" );

       /*** set color to white ***/
       $color->setColor( "white" );

       $colorarray =array("white", "red", "blue" , "aqua", "fuchsia", "gray", "lime", "maroon", "navy", "orange", "purple", "silver", "teal", "yellow",  "green", "maroon", "green", "olive");

       /*** the text for the image ***/
       $string = "Hello Kiran Kumar";


       /*** a new draw object ***/
       $draw = new ImagickDraw();

       /*** set the draw font to helvetica ***/
       $draw->setFont( "./SociaLAnimaL.ttf" );

       /*** set the draw font to helvetica ***/
       $draw->setFontSize( "100" );

       /*** loop over the text ***/
       for ( $i = 0; $i <= strlen( $string ); $i++ )
       {
           /*** grab a character ***/
           $part = substr( $string, 0, $i );

           /*** a new ImagickPixel object for the colors ***/
           $color = new ImagickPixel( "white" );

           /*Generate random number for random color*/
           $randomNumber = rand(0,16);

           /*** create a new gif frame ***/
           $aniGif->newImage( 1920, 1200, $colorarray[$randomNumber] );

           /*** add the character to the image ***/
           $aniGif->annotateImage( $draw, 960, 600, 0, $part );

           /*** set the frame delay to 30 ***/
           $aniGif->setImageDelay( 30 );

       }
        /*** write the file ***/
           $aniGif->writeImages($directory.'kiran.jpg', $out);




       echo 'all done';

    ?>

    Now the problem is the writeimages object is generating images as kiran-0.jpg, kiran-1.jpg, kiran-2.jpg and so on. but what I am expecting is kiran001.jpg, kiran002.jpg, kiran003.jpg...and so on so that I can create a video out of it in while maintaining the sequence.Here is the code for video creation :

    <?php
    $ffmpeg= "/home/kiran/bin/ffmpeg";
       echo exec("$ffmpeg -f image2 -framerate 2/1 -pattern_type glob -i \"/var/www/html/fftest/getthumbnail/tmp/animate/est/*.jpg\" -i \"/var/www/html/fftest/getthumbnail/audios/audio1.mp3\" -c:v libx264 -c:a copy -shortest  -s 1920x1080 -r 60 -vf \"format=yuv420p\" \"/var/www/html/fftest/getthumbnail/output/animatedaudiocolor21.avi\" 2>&1" , $output, $return);
    ?>

    As you can see I am using -pattern type glob to select all the images, but this is getting confused with he naming sequence of kiran-0, kiran-1.

    So, what I am expecting here is how can I use writeimage object o name my images as the way mentioned above. so that I can use kiran%03d.jpg in my ffmpeg command instead of *.jpg.

  • Bash Shell Script Remote Background Processing

    22 mai 2015, par user281738

    I Have Created a Bash Shell script.. With that i can crop and convert video locally..

    nohup ffmpeg -i "$c1" -vf "$crop_value1" -b 1800k "/home/Cropped/""$name1"_cropped.mp4"" > crop1.txt &
    PID1=$!
    nohup ffmpeg -i "$c2" -vf "$crop_value2" -b 1800k "/home/Cropped/""$name2"_cropped.mp4"" > crop2.txt &
    PID2=$!
    nohup ffmpeg -i "$c3" -vf "$crop_value3" -b 1800k "/home/Cropped/""$name3"_cropped.mp4"" > crop3.txt &
    PID3=$!
    nohup ffmpeg -i "$c4" -vf "$crop_value4" -b 1800k "/home/Cropped/""$name4"_cropped.mp4"" > crop4.txt &
    PID4=$!
    wait $PID1
    wait $PID2
    wait $PID3
    wait $PID4

    As Above Code Shows Im Using 4 Conversion In background In Local Server And I’m Using Wait PID To Check Whether Conversation Finished Or Not.

    My Problem Is Its taking very late to Convert.. So I Thinking Of Converting One Conversion In Local Sever And Another Three In Different Remote Server Through SSH
    Example :

    ssh user@192.168.1.1 "nohup ffmpeg -i "$c1" -vf "$crop_value1" -b 1800k "/home/Cropped/""$name1"_cropped.mp4"" > crop1.txt &"

    My Problem Is After Executing Remote Commands How Can I Get Remote PID And Use PID Wait Option For All Remote Connection.
